Applications of H-Beam

Building Construction: H-beams are widely used as columns, floor beams, and roof support structures in residential and commercial buildings. For example, a 200×200×8×12mm H-beam can support a load of approximately 5 tons per meter in a medium-rise structure, ensuring structural stability and safety.

 

Industrial Structures: In factories and warehouses, H-beams provide the main framework for heavy machinery and storage platforms. A 250×250×10×16mm H-beam can sustain point loads up to 8 tons and distributed loads over 12 tons per meter, suitable for high-capacity industrial applications.

 

 

Bridge Construction: H-beams serve as main girders, deck supports, and truss components in small to medium-span bridges. For instance, a 300×300×12×20mm H-beam can carry vehicle loads up to 15 tons on a short-span bridge, providing excellent bending resistance and long-term durability.

 

Platform and Mezzanine Construction: H-beams are ideal for elevated platforms and mezzanines in commercial buildings or industrial sites. A 150×150×7×10mm H-beam can support a distributed load of 3–4 tons per meter, allowing safe installation of equipment or storage racks.

 

Transportation and Vehicle Manufacturing: H-beams are used for trailers, truck chassis, and heavy vehicle frames. A 180×180×8×12mm H-beam provides the necessary rigidity and strength for vehicle loads of 5–6 tons, while maintaining reasonable weight for handling and fabrication.

 

Shipbuilding and Offshore Structures: H-beams are used for keel beams, deck support, and offshore equipment frameworks. A 400×300×12×22mm H-beam can withstand combined vertical and lateral loads exceeding 20 tons, ensuring vessel stability and durability in marine environments.
